Just a general rule for parties. When talking to someone you don't know, avoid passing strong judgments on minor things that lots of people have. Otherwise you'll probably offend someone you don't want to offend over something you don't care that much about. It's one thing to say "I hate animal and child abusers," no one will disagree, and if they do no one wants anything to do with them. Saying "People who get these tattoos are stupid," just makes you seem like a bitch to the person with the tattoos and most of their friends. Not a great introduction, so save it until you know them better.
